Hannaford Meatball Panini - cold

Recalling firm: Hannaford Bros.

Why it was recalled

Panini's were made in-store utilizing meatballs as an ingredient recalled for potential Listeria monocytogenes by the Manufacturer Buona Vita Inc. 1 S. Industrial BLVD Bridgeton, NJ 08302
